Solicitation ACQ-IHS-2026-00033 issued by the Phoenix Area Indian Health Service under the Department of Health and Human Services is a combined, Buy Indian Set-Aside request for proposals focused on providing pre-construction risk assessment, asbestos abatement, and water intrusion support services in Phoenix, Arizona. The contract is structured as an Indefinite Delivery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) firm fixed-price agreement with a base ordering period of July 1, 2026, through June 30, 2027, and up to four one-year option periods. The work includes rapid 24/7 response to water leak incidents, asbestos flooring and mastic abatement, mold and asbestos sampling, creation and maintenance of containment in compliance with ICRA 2.0 infection control standards, and construction labor support within occupied healthcare facilities. Contractors must perform tasks with minimal disruption, ensure compliance with OSHA asbestos standards and ANSI/IICRC water restoration guidelines, and provide thorough documentation such as drying logs, air sampling results, and containment verification. Offerors are evaluated primarily on technical capability and past performance, which together hold significantly greater weight than price. Technical proposals must demonstrate a comprehensive understanding of the SOW, including staffing plans, equipment, and quality control measures. Past performance requires relevant and recent references detailing similar complexity projects. Price is evaluated for reasonableness and alignment with the technical approach but is a secondary factor in the award decision, which follows a best-value trade-off process. Proposals are submitted electronically in PDF format by May 20, 2026, to the designated Contract Specialist. Key contract clauses cover compliance with system registrations, anti-lobbying, equal employment opportunity, safety, and electronic invoicing via the Department of Treasury’s Invoice Processing Platform. The contract mandates adherence to infection control, environmental safety regulations, and includes options for contract extension, while allowing for cancellation rights under specified conditions. Overall, the solicitation seeks qualified, certified contractors capable of supporting infection control and hazardous material remediation in a sensitive healthcare environment under the Buy Indian Set-Aside program.
